Sat 1968538041781848

decimal
839660.541781848
degree
0°209660′1004″541781848‴
percentile
93.73990685463052%
name
xemqepztnl
cycle
0
epoch
3
period
416
block
839660
offset
541781848
timestamp
rarity
common